About Fengbo Yang

Fengbo Yang is a scholar working on Plant Science, Insect Science, Molecular Biology, Ecology, Evolution, Behavior and Systematics and Ecology, having authored 25 papers that have together received 440 indexed citations. Recurring topics across this work include Insect-Plant Interactions and Control (13 papers), Plant Parasitism and Resistance (9 papers), Plant Virus Research Studies (7 papers), Insect and Pesticide Research (5 papers), Plant Stress Responses and Tolerance (4 papers), Plant Gene Expression Analysis (3 papers), Plant and animal studies (3 papers) and Insect Pest Control Strategies (3 papers). The work is most often cited by research in Insect Science (134 citations), Plant Science (309 citations), Aging (8 citations), Biochemistry (16 citations) and Molecular Biology (177 citations). Fengbo Yang has collaborated with scholars based in China, Tunisia and Australia. Frequent co-authors include Yuchen Miao, Qi Su, Youjun Zhang, Tong Zheng Hong, Chun‐Peng Song, Dongtao Ren, Yuan Li, Guozeng Zhang, Kun Li and Shufei Song. Their work appears in journals such as Pesticide Biochemistry and Physiology, PLANT PHYSIOLOGY, Pest Management Science, The Plant Journal and Insect Science.
